+/* SPDX-License-Identifier: LGPL-2.1-or-later
+ * Copyright © 2020 VMware, Inc. */
+
+#include <linux/pkt_sched.h>
+
+#include "alloc-util.h"
+#include "conf-parser.h"
+#include "netlink-util.h"
+#include "parse-util.h"
+#include "qdisc.h"
+#include "string-util.h"
+
+static int generic_random_early_detection_init(QDisc *qdisc) {
+ GenericRandomEarlyDetection *gred;
+
+ assert(qdisc);
+
+ gred = GRED(qdisc);
+
+ gred->grio = -1;
+
+ return 0;
+}
+
+static int generic_random_early_detection_fill_message(Link *link, QDisc *qdisc, sd_netlink_message *req) {
+ GenericRandomEarlyDetection *gred;
+ int r;
+
+ assert(link);
+ assert(qdisc);
+ assert(req);
+
+ assert_se(gred = GRED(qdisc));
+
+ const struct tc_gred_sopt opt = {
+ .DPs = gred->virtual_queues,
+ .def_DP = gred->default_virtual_queue,
+ .grio = gred->grio,
+ };
+
+ r = sd_netlink_message_open_container_union(req, TCA_OPTIONS, "gred");
+ if (r < 0)
+ return r;
+
+ r = sd_netlink_message_append_data(req, TCA_GRED_DPS, &opt, sizeof(opt));
+ if (r < 0)
+ return r;
+
+ r = sd_netlink_message_close_container(req);
+ if (r < 0)
+ return r;
+
+ return 0;
+}
+
+static int generic_random_early_detection_verify(QDisc *qdisc) {
+ GenericRandomEarlyDetection *gred = GRED(qdisc);
+
+ if (gred->default_virtual_queue >= gred->virtual_queues)
+ return log_warning_errno(SYNTHETIC_ERRNO(EINVAL),
+ "%s: DefaultVirtualQueue= must be less than VirtualQueues=. "
+ "Ignoring [GenericRandomEarlyDetection] section from line %u.",
+ qdisc->section->filename, qdisc->section->line);
+
+ return 0;
+}
+
+int config_parse_generic_random_early_detection_u32(
+ const char *unit,
+ const char *filename,
+ unsigned line,
+ const char *section,
+ unsigned section_line,
+ const char *lvalue,
+ int ltype,
+ const char *rvalue,
+ void *data,
+ void *userdata) {
+
+ _cleanup_(qdisc_free_or_set_invalidp) QDisc *qdisc = NULL;
+ GenericRandomEarlyDetection *gred;
+ Network *network = ASSERT_PTR(data);
+ uint32_t *p;
+ uint32_t v;
+ int r;
+
+ assert(filename);
+ assert(lvalue);
+ assert(rvalue);
+
+ r = qdisc_new_static(QDISC_KIND_GRED, network, filename, section_line, &qdisc);
+ if (r == -ENOMEM)
+ return log_oom();
+ if (r < 0) {
+ log_syntax(unit, LOG_WARNING, filename, line, r,
+ "More than one kind of queueing discipline, ignoring assignment: %m");
+ return 0;
+ }
+
+ gred = GRED(qdisc);
+
+ if (streq(lvalue, "VirtualQueues"))
+ p = &gred->virtual_queues;
+ else if (streq(lvalue, "DefaultVirtualQueue"))
+ p = &gred->default_virtual_queue;
+ else
+ assert_not_reached();
+
+ if (isempty(rvalue)) {
+ *p = 0;
+
+ TAKE_PTR(qdisc);
+ return 0;
+ }
+
+ r = safe_atou32(rvalue, &v);
+ if (r < 0) {
+ log_syntax(unit, LOG_WARNING, filename, line, r,
+ "Failed to parse '%s=', ignoring assignment: %s",
+ lvalue, rvalue);
+ return 0;
+ }
+
+ if (v > MAX_DPs)
+ log_syntax(unit, LOG_WARNING, filename, line, 0,
+ "Invalid '%s=', ignoring assignment: %s",
+ lvalue, rvalue);
+
+ *p = v;
+ TAKE_PTR(qdisc);
+
+ return 0;
+}
+int config_parse_generic_random_early_detection_bool(
+ const char *unit,
+ const char *filename,
+ unsigned line,
+ const char *section,
+ unsigned section_line,
+ const char *lvalue,
+ int ltype,
+ const char *rvalue,
+ void *data,
+ void *userdata) {
+
+ _cleanup_(qdisc_free_or_set_invalidp) QDisc *qdisc = NULL;
+ GenericRandomEarlyDetection *gred;
+ Network *network = ASSERT_PTR(data);
+ int r;
+
+ assert(filename);
+ assert(lvalue);
+ assert(rvalue);
+
+ r = qdisc_new_static(QDISC_KIND_GRED, network, filename, section_line, &qdisc);
+ if (r == -ENOMEM)
+ return log_oom();
+ if (r < 0) {
+ log_syntax(unit, LOG_WARNING, filename, line, r,
+ "More than one kind of queueing discipline, ignoring assignment: %m");
+ return 0;
+ }
+
+ gred = GRED(qdisc);
+
+ if (isempty(rvalue)) {
+ gred->grio = -1;
+
+ TAKE_PTR(qdisc);
+ return 0;
+ }
+
+ r = parse_boolean(rvalue);
+ if (r < 0) {
+ log_syntax(unit, LOG_WARNING, filename, line, r,
+ "Failed to parse '%s=', ignoring assignment: %s",
+ lvalue, rvalue);
+ return 0;
+ }
+
+ gred->grio = r;
+ TAKE_PTR(qdisc);
+
+ return 0;
+}
+
+const QDiscVTable gred_vtable = {
+ .object_size = sizeof(GenericRandomEarlyDetection),
+ .tca_kind = "gred",
+ .init = generic_random_early_detection_init,
+ .fill_message = generic_random_early_detection_fill_message,
+ .verify = generic_random_early_detection_verify,
+};
